Ore processing. The nickel-cobalt project will process laterite-nickel ore resources with nickel (Ni) content less than 1.6%, utilising the beneficiation and HPAL methods. The ore will first undergo beneficiation for the production of limonite and saprolite nickel ore slurry before feeding into the HPAL process.

Indonesian nickel ore grades for limonite are generally in the range of 0.8% to 1.5%; for saprolite they may exceed 1.8%. In Indonesia, laterite ores occur in laterally extensive orebodies close to surface, so are amenable to …

Class 2 nickel from nickel laterite ores can be converted to nickel sulfate; however, it requires high-pressure acid leaching. Much of the laterite ore comes from the Philippines, Indonesia, and New Caledonia. Class 2 nickel, primarily for use in SS production, trades at a lower price that reflects its abundant supply compared to class 1 nickel.

Nickel is a kind of silvery white ferromagnetic metal firstly separated by Swedish mineralogist A.F. Cronstedt in 1751. It is in the eighth group of the fourth period in the periodic table of elements, with atomic number of 28, atomic weight of 58.71, density of 8.9 g/cm 3 (20 ℃), melting point of 1455 ℃, and boiling point of 2915 ℃. Copper-nickel sulfide ore beneficiation method is mainly flotation, and magnetic separation and gravity separation are usually auxiliary beneficiation methods.
